Regionale

About
Regionale is the regional train service of national carrier Trenitalia connecting all of Italy. It is the most convinient way to travel to both big cities and the smallest villages all over the Italian country. The regional trains have different names depending on the region they serve, such as Treno Regionale Veloce (TRV) and Treno Regionale Lento (TRL). Treno Rock and Treno pop are the two new trains part of Trenitalia regionale fleet. Trenitalia Regionale offers a variety of ticket types, including single tickets (economy and standard), return tickets, and season tickets.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, air conditioning, and power sockets. The most popular routes for Regionale are between Rome and Milan, Naples and Florence, and Turin and Venice.

Intercity

About
Trenitalia Intercity is a high-speed train service operated by the Italian national railway company, Trenitalia. It operates throughout the country, with services running from early morning to late evening. The Intercity trains come in two types: the Intercity Plus, which is the fastest and most comfortable, and the Intercity, which is slightly slower but still offers a comfortable journey. Onboard facilities include air conditioning, power sockets, Wi-Fi, and a bar service. There are several ticket types available, including Standard, Super Economy, and Business. The most popular routes for Trenitalia Intercity are from Rome to Milan, Naples to Florence, and Turin to Venice.

The train station in Forte dei Marmi that goes to Vernazza is Forte dei Marmi-Seravezza-Querceta, which connects to Vernazza station.
In Vernazza, you can hike the Vernazza-Monterosso Trail for stunning coastal and vineyard views, relax and swim at Vernazza Beach, and enjoy Ligurian dishes at Belforte. Explore the Cinque Terre coastline by boat, and visit artisan shops for crafts and souvenirs. Don't miss the historic Doria Castle, the picturesque Santa Margherita di Antiochia Church, and the charming Vernazza Harbor. For more scenic views, walk the Sentiero Azzurro trail connecting Vernazza to other Cinque Terre villages.
To fully enjoy Vernazza, a 1 to 2-day stay is ideal. This allows time to explore the charming village, hike nearby trails, and relax by the harbor.

Yes, rail passes such as the Eurail Italy Pass and Interrail Italy Pass are valid on most trains operated by Trenitalia and Italo within Italy, including regional, intercity, and high-speed trains, though some restrictions and seat reservation fees may apply.
Italy uses the euro (EUR) as its currency. Travelers generally find it convenient to use cards for most payments, especially in cities and larger establishments, but carrying some cash is advisable for small shops, markets, and rural areas where card acceptance may be limited.
In Vernazza, travelers should be cautious of uneven and slippery paths, especially on hiking trails and near the harbor. Pickpocketing can occur in crowded areas, so keeping valuables secure is advised. Avoid unlicensed taxi services and be wary of vendors offering overly expensive or unofficial tours. Always follow local guidelines for swimming and boating to ensure safety.
